Luke Harris Getting Healthy for State Championship Game for Floyd County Print E-mail
Written by Randy Thompson   
Tuesday, 02 December 2008

Going all the way to the state championship and having your quarterback unable to start is a big obstacle to overcome. It appears that Floyd County will not have to overcome that obstacle on Saturday.

After suffering an injury to his ankle during last Saturday's thrilling 14-13 victory over Lebanon last Friday, the early indiciations are that the senior leader will be almost at full strength for the state final.  He was fitted with a walking cast for his ankle and according to Coach Winfred Beale, Harris should be 95% healthy for the game. 

Ethan Griffith, who made a sensational leaping grab on a key fourth down situation in the game winning drive before slightly injuring his elbow, will be ready to go as well.

According to Beale, the remainder of the team is healthy, minus the normal bumps and bruises after the long season.  Floyd County is playing in its third state title game and in search of its first championship under the veteran head coach.  Floyd County has never gone 13-0 in its history and are searching for that elusive 14th win this Saturday beginning at 4:15 in Salem.

 
Another Dramatic Buffalo Win! Print E-mail
Written by Cole Conley   
Saturday, 29 November 2008

Floyd County 14 Lebanon 13 - FINAL

The Buffaloes once again found a way to win in the clutch against a tough Lebanon team. Luke Harris gutted it out on a sluggish leg to lead the Buffs on a comeback drive with a minute and change left. A Christian Rodrigue catch with 6 seconds left and a Nathan Weiss extra point capped off Floyd's comeback drive. The Buffaloes will play next Saturday, December 6, in the State Championship game.

Floyd County hosts Lebanon in Group A D-2 State Semi-Finals @ 1pm Print E-mail
Written by NRVSports.com   
Saturday, 29 November 2008

Lebanon (9-3 Overall) @ Floyd County (12-0 Overall)

The Buffaloes are the best in Group A according to the VHSL power ratings. After a 42-13 blowout of Chilhowie last weekend, FC is entering today's game with lots of confidence and rightly so. The offense is peaking with senior QB Luke Harris at the helm and a strong defense led by junior defensive end Cole Peters. The Lebanon Pioneers defeated Gate City last week 19-13 and looking to pull the upset. This should be a very physical game.
